I'm beyond excited to report that the webcam is working for me again!!

Turns out the problem was fairly simple. Down at the bottom of the "museum cover page" there's a little HDTV player icon. I just clicked on that and the web cam appeared with sound and all.

 

So I'm not sure what happened to cause the HDTV icon to be turned off since I never touch anything on that page. I have always had the link saved to my favorites and just clicked on the saved link and nothing else. Oh well I'm just happy to have the webcam working again!!

 

Hope this helps others who might be having troubles like I was having. :)
